Hallo,
habe das Buch jetzt größtenteils durch (teilweise auch nur überflogen) und nutze es jetzt mehr als Nachschlagewerk. Das heißt, ich lese mir immer die Passagen durch, die ich gerade brauche. Bin gerade dabei, mein erstes 3D-Spiel zu programmieren.
Nun stehe ich jedoch vor einem kleinen Problem (wahrscheinlich ist die Lösung ganz einfach). In dem Buch wird jede Szene immer über den gesamten Bildschirm gerendert und dann mit Present zur Anzeige gebracht. Ich müßte jedoch das Rendern einer Szene auf einen rechteckigen Berech des Bildpuffers beschränken. Beispielsweise soll innerhalb des Rechtecks (20,20, 400, 300) der Blick nach vorn gerendert werden und in dem Rechteck (500, 20, 900, 300) der Blick nach hinten oder so.
Ich hab' schon in den Renderstates geschaut, ob man den Bereich, in den gerendert werden soll einfach einschränken kann. Fehlanzeige.
Kann mir jemand einen kleinen Tipp geben, wo ich mal nachsehen könnte? Welcher Befehl oder welches Thema mich beiterbringen würde?